Output 9686534ad13373facc627f141c83ba26e368fd43fea7151a852083bc92c29b21:0

value
424347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c90717668817aec8a19125334c0b10d6c960b622 OP_EQUAL
address
3L1xEpbHGX8dV8knEEGqNn4DVAPaKiuYqb
transaction
9686534ad13373facc627f141c83ba26e368fd43fea7151a852083bc92c29b21
spent
true